Sinner Reaches Third Straight China Open Final, Tien Advances After Medvedev Retires

On October 1st, 2025, the China Open tennis tournament has seen some exciting developments. In the men's draw, Italy's Jannik Sinner has reached his third straight final at the event, defeating Australia's Alex de Minaur in a three-set thriller. The 23-year-old Sinner, who won the title in 2023 and 2024, will now face off against 19-year-old American Learner Tien in the championship match.

Tien, a rising star on the ATP Tour, secured his spot in the final after world number 2 Daniil Medvedev was forced to retire due to injury. The young American has been making waves this season and will be looking to claim his first career title against the experienced Sinner.

In the women's competition, defending champion Coco Gauff of the United States has also booked her place in the quarter-finals. The 21-year-old Gauff battled past Switzerland's Belinda Bencic in a hard-fought match, securing her spot in the season-ending WTA Finals. Gauff will be aiming to defend her China Open crown and continue her impressive run of form.
